That show could not be very expensive to make so why are the seasons so short It's a crime Here in the states the show runs on the USA network which is a basic cable network not one of the big 4 broadcast networks. All of USAs original shows Psych, Monk, Burn Notice follow the pattern of these shorter seasons, about half of what the broadcast networks shows do for a season. What did you think of the ep?
